Processing animation tutorial pdf

This tutorial shows how to create your first 3d model of an object with agisoft metashape. Although indesign cs6 is primarily used for desktop publishing, it actually has some fairly sophisticated animation tools built into it. In this article, toptal freelance software engineer oguz gelal provides a stepbystep processing tutorial showing how to build a game and. This document is not a comprehensive introduction or a reference manual. This video is the very first in a series dedicated to learning to program using processing. The postprocessing toolbox offers other options for displaying section cuts, iso surfaces, criteria plots, and vector results. Since many of the examples in this book use color and are animated, the. Gifanimation is a processing library to play and export gif animations extrapixelgifanimation.

In processing, every shape has a stroke or a fill or both. Prerequisite skills this booklet is a companion volume to the tutorial 3d per. Processing hour of code computer science education week. The model results used for this tutorial had an unrealistic, madeup loads applied to it. A unity id allows you to buy andor subscribe to unity products and services, shop in the asset store, and participate in the unity community. A beginners guide to programming images, animation, and interaction, morgan. How to render processing sketch as a movie duration. Increase the number of frames and change the type of animation. This is a simple animation of a ball bouncing up and down. This tutorial gives you the basics of reading sensor data from processing.

Before we begin the processing tutorial, here is the code of the dvd logo exercise from the previous part. Ccdstack basic image processing tutorial page 15 of 55 you will now see all three of your master calibration frames in the imagemanager. After getting comfortable with the idea of moving objects around, i would look at vectors and how they can be used to set the direction, and velocity of objects. Check out the difference for yourself in the processing program. Similar to processing, nodebox focuses more specifically on generative graphics. Opencv needs you since opencv is an open source initiative, all are welcome to make contributions to this library. Then, at 20th second, a plane comes in from the left side and goes out from right. The key idea of discrete convolution is that any digital input, xn, can be broken up into a series of scaled impulses. The purpose of this tutorial is to demonstrate some basic post processing capability. Check out the examples page to see short demonstrations of various p5. Use the standard selection tools to get the page4 layout from the layouts project file in the 3 dsim folder. In this study, a work process model for animation production is developed. Press down the mousebutton and drag your mouse to change the x position of the animation.

The new magick package is an ambitious effort to modernize and simplify highquality image processing in r. Along with it, in this tutorial, we have shown the filter design using the concept of dsp. Visualization programming, algorithm development numerical computation. The latest stable version can be downloaded from github, but its easier to just install it with processing. Here are all the examples from learning processing organized by chapter. The class to accessdisplay gif animations is called gif. Exercise 12a post processing for stressstrain analysis. Ani for more information see the site and provided examples.

Written by processing s cofounders, the book offers a definitive reference for students and professionals. Gifanimation library libraries processing foundation. Learning processing 2nd edition find a friend in code. Easiest way to animate a collection of shapes in processing. Octave and matlab are both, highlevel languages and mathematical programming environments for. Creating trippy animations with the superformula duration. Written by processings cofounders, the book offers a definitive reference for students and professionals. Processing refers to the language built on top of java and the minimal ide it ships with. For example, we think, we make decisions, plans and more in natural language. However, it just shows the animation idea but cannot do complex stuffs without third party libraries. The arduino software was actually based in part off of processing thats the beauty of opensource projects. The game we will build in this processing tutorial is sort of a combination of flappy bird, pong and brick breaker. Python image processing tutorial using opencv like geeks.

This pdf summarizes all the postprocessing tools available in femap. Processing is a free and open source programming environment perfect for beginners and advanced users alike. In this tutorial i will demonstrate how to animate a shape along a path and how to make a shape animate on click. It is free and opensource, runs on linux, mac os x, and windows, and can output for screens, print, 3d packages and cnc printing. A collection of stepbystep lessons covering beginner. Exercise 12a post processing for stressstrain analysis this tutorial will walk through some of the most basic features of hyperview. The main steps that it takes to make a 2d animation are as follows. Find these and other hardware projects on arduino project hub. The paraview tutorial is an introductory and comprehensive tutorial. Animated plots show an animation of a deformation within a single output set, while multiset animated plots allow the selection of a starting and ending output set to show deformations across time or frequency. Then rebuilds a new movie by recalling the saved images from disk. Processing is a flexible software sketchbook and a language for learning how to code within the context of the visual arts.

Variables processing tutorial the coding train for the love of physics walter lewin may 16, 2011 duration. Lines and points can only have stroke, for obvious reasons. Natural language processing 1 language is a method of communication with the help of which we can speak, read and write. Hi there, i would know how can i do timing animations in processing. Text and data processing tutorial the coding train for the love of physics walter lewin may 16, 2011 duration. Digital signal processing deals with the signal phenomenon. Nodebox is a mac os x app for creating static or animated visuals using the python scripting language.

Well return to the deformed tool and turn on animation. It is used for freshmen classes at northwestern university. For example, the bounding box of a circle is shown in figure 110. Before moving on to the next section of this tutorial, please select file remove. This tutorial illustrates how to produce your first georeferenced orthophoto andor dem of high quality with agisoft photoscan pro, providing that you have ground control points gcps data. Processing is a free, open source programming environment thats based on java. The processing is a scripting language that can be interpreted and. These tutorials provide more indepth or stepbystep overviews of particular topics. The language simplifies a lot of complex concepts and eases the entry of designers. A beginners guide to programming images, animation, and.

This tutorial would be sufficient to get you going with pvectors. Video processing tutorial file exchange matlab central. Music visualization is a common feature found in electronic music visualizers and media player software, which generate animated imagery in real time and synchronized with the music as it is played. Processing is a great place for visual artists and designers to start programming, due to its relative simplicity and ease of use. It teaches using paraview through examples that start at basic usage and continue through more advanced topics such as temporal analysis, animation, parallel processing, and scripting. The good news, of course, is that processing is available for free download.

Everything works the same on processing as on processing. Ive asked the publisher to allow me to put the book online for free via a creative commons license this can happen easily given the book was written using oreilly medias atlas, but unfortunately i was not given permission. The default renderer does an excellent job with highquality 2d vector graphics, but at the expense of speed. In this tutorial you will learn how to use the android mode in processing to run your sketches on an android device or in the emulator. This sketch is created with an older version of processing, and doesnt work on browsers anymore. This tutorial has a good balance between theory and mathematical rigor.

A visual dsp tutorial page 2 of 15 for discrete systems, an impulse is 1 not infinite at n0 where n is the sample number, and the discrete convolution equation is yn hnxn. Learn how to pause and step through your running code with the processing 3 debugger. Overview octave is the opensource matlab octave is a great gnuplot wrapper. Launch the display spatial data process and select open 3d animation from the open menu. Since 2001, processing has promoted software literacy within the visual arts and visual literacy within technology. The following page contains tutorials for various common pdf handling tasks. Before proceeding with this tutorial, the readers are expected to have a basic understanding of discrete mathematical. The processing wrapper for boofcv boofprocessing has been pushed into its own project, see below.

At the moment, i do not know of any digital versions available, but assume a kindle one is forthcoming at the very least. Interviews with animation studio workers and surveys of their working. Figure 110 center mode before the instruction for the rectangle itself. You can work on your own pace, but we recommend approximately ten minutes on this assignment before moving on. Postprocessing in femap getting started in femap tutorial. This introduction covers the basics of setting up a p5. Storyboard, audio, animatic, layout, the first step of 2d animation is to make a storyboard. It wraps the imagemagick stl which is perhaps the most comprehensive opensource image processing library available today. Short, prototypical programs exploring the basics of programming with processing. Simple animation random shapes learn processing and. Its a story of liberation, of taking the first steps towards understanding the foundations of computing, writing your own code, and creating your own media without the bonds of existing software tools. Incidentally, the default mode is corner, which is how i began as illustrated in. The main differences between the two, and how to convert from one to. Octave and matlab are both, highlevel languages and.

Powerpoint 2010 i about the tutorial microsoft powerpoint is a commercial presentation application written and distributed by microsoft for microsoft windows and mac os x. Jul 31, 2018 gifanimation is a processing library to play and export gif animations extrapixelgifanimation the readme lists jerome saintclaire as the porter im pretty sure that is 01010101, so it looks like maybe the port was migrated back to a branch of the main repo. With its easy to use programming constructs and some mathematics, building a simple game is a lot easier than one may think. In this course, ill teach you how to create basic and complex shapes, static sketches and dynamic animations, and interactive sketches that respond to user input. An animation controller this chapter adopts the goal of developing a program that presents a graphical animation of the sort common in the first half of the text. Lets start by comparing two different modes of drawing shapes.

There are many more examples included with the processing application. A renderer handles how the processing api is implemented for a particular output function whether the screen, or a screen driven by a highend graphics card, or a pdf file. The imagemagick library has an overwhelming amount of functionality. The first is what we did in tutorial one repeatedly drawing a shape where we see its previously drawn frame, as we additively draw over it. Demo to extract frames and get frame means from a movie and optionally save individual frames to separate image files. Digital signal processing tutorial in pdf tutorialspoint.

Processing generative design tutorial introduction responsive. Paraview snl tutorials are tutorial sets for beginners and advanced users each presented as. Feel free to look at the different files and get a feel for the magnification dialog box as well as the adjust display dialog box. Great introduction to processing and a great learning tool. Extract all frames of an animated gif into a pimage array using the static method getpimages. It is a pure native application and the compiled binary size is just around 400 kb, easy to distribute. Reportlab python complete tutorialpython pdf processing udemy. Use tangent handles in the function cur ve editor to control inbetweens. One problem though, is that indesign cant directly export these animations onto a pdf.

The only difference between these two programs at least as far as coding goes is that the first one defines the background in the setup function, and the second one does it in the draw function. Visualization techniques often use changes in the musics loudness and frequency spectrum as their input. If you have any questions, be sure to leave a comment. The readme lists jerome saintclaire as the porter im pretty sure that is 01010101, so it looks like maybe the port was migrated back to a. Learn how we can use unitys unified procedural camera system for ingame cameras, cinematics and cutscenes. Lesson 25 animation part 3 april 18, 2015 welcome to eraserpeel this site is dedicated to helping people learn new things and explore new places. Additional tips and tutorials beyond material in the book. It has two possibilities to access the frame pixel data.

132 1230 285 1332 1343 1605 17 626 326 1545 596 1203 102 596 1338 1257 1499 176 1133 166 893 1474 118 28 748 20 391 551 717 903 1315 167 967 1354 254 908 160 778 870 925 600 577 983 537 383 210